Activities and adventures: making the most of Methven’s outdoors and local scenes

Methven is a hub for outdoor enthusiasts, and the list of activities feels almost endless, especially when you’ve booked a flexible, well‑located townhouse. In winter, Mount Hutt is the star attraction, just a short drive from town. Powder days are a thrill, with wide runs and reliable snowfall. The ski season here isn’t just about carving turns; it’s about the whole après‑ski atmosphere—sunny decks, warm cafés, and group photos with snow‑glow in the background. If you’re a first‑timers or a seasoned rider, there are lessons, gear rentals, and guided options that make hitting the slopes both easy and exciting. In milder months, Methven becomes a launchpad for alpine adventures and river explorations. Hiking trails around the foothills reveal wildflowers in spring and striking vistas at every turn. The nearby Rakaia Gorge and the wider Canterbury landscape offer scenic walks, multi‑day tracks, and day trips that can fill a vacation rental itinerary with variety. For the more adventurous, mountain biking trails around Methven and the surrounding hills challenge the legs while rewarding the eyes with sweeping views and fast singletrack. If your group prefers a slower pace, take a stroll along the alpine road into the valley and admire the snow‑capped peaks reflected in the rivers, then stop at a lookout point for a picnic. In summer, a river swim or a float down a lazy stream can be the perfect counterpoint to a morning of uphill challenges. For those who love something a little more unusual, there are horse treks, gentle eco‑tours, and farm experiences nearby that let you see Canterbury’s countryside from a different angle. And, of course, Methven’s town center serves as a social anchor: cafés, bakeries, and casual eateries become the heartbeat of your days when you’re not on the trail or slope.

Seasonal tips: when to visit Methven for the best townhouse stays and experiences

Methven’s character shifts with the seasons, and so do the best vacation rental experiences. In winter, the glow of morning light on the snowy peaks makes Mount Hutt look almost magical. This is peak season for holiday rentals and townhouses that accommodate ski groups, with easy access to slopes and plenty of opportunities for après‑ski socializing. If you’re chasing powder days, book early and choose a townhouse that offers a warm entryway for boot storage and a cozy lounge to thaw out after a day on the hill. Spring brings fresh air and blooming landscapes—an ideal time for hikers and cyclists who want to avoid peak crowds while still enjoying excellent conditions. Summer offers longer days, river swims, and vibrant outdoor markets; a townhouse with a balcony or courtyard becomes a must‑have, letting you soak up the sun with friends after a day on the trails. Autumn in Methven brings clear skies and cooler evenings, perfect for the kind of social evenings that make a group trip unforgettable.

Getting there, getting around, and planning your Methven itinerary

Most travelers reach Methven via a scenic drive from Christchurch. It’s a comfortable journey on well‑maintained roads, and the drive itself feels like a preview of the landscapes you’ll soon enjoy on foot or on skis. If you’re flying into New Zealand, Christchurch International Airport is the most convenient gateway for a Methven getaway. From there, you’ll rent a car or join a transfer for the short, scenic drive to the town. Once you arrive, your best option for getting around Methven is a car, especially if you’re staying in a townhouse that’s a short drive from Mount Hutt, markets, and scenic overlooks. In the town center, you’ll often find everything you need within walking distance, but for day trips into the surrounding Canterbury countryside, having your own wheels gives you the freedom to shape your schedule.
